Skip to content

Commit

Permalink
Add kudo serializer (NVIDIA#5)
Browse files Browse the repository at this point in the history
* Add support for kudo serializer

Signed-off-by: liurenjie1024 <[email protected]>

* Update cudf

* Use cudf nvallen 0705

---------

Signed-off-by: liurenjie1024 <[email protected]>
  • Loading branch information
liurenjie1024 authored Aug 14, 2024
1 parent ce18356 commit a01a77c
Show file tree
Hide file tree
Showing 2 changed files with 7 additions and 1 deletion.
6 changes: 6 additions & 0 deletions pom.xml
Original file line number Diff line number Diff line change
Expand Up @@ -184,6 +184,12 @@
<version>${hilbert.version}</version>
<scope>test</scope>
</dependency>
<dependency>
<groupId>org.assertj</groupId>
<artifactId>assertj-core</artifactId>
<version>3.26.3</version>
<scope>test</scope>
</dependency>
</dependencies>

<profiles>
Expand Down
2 changes: 1 addition & 1 deletion thirdparty/cudf
Submodule cudf updated 34 files
+1 −0 cpp/CMakeLists.txt
+13 −1 cpp/include/cudf/aggregation.hpp
+29 −0 cpp/include/cudf/detail/aggregation/aggregation.hpp
+15 −0 cpp/src/aggregation/aggregation.cpp
+12 −0 cpp/src/groupby/sort/aggregate.cpp
+94 −0 cpp/src/groupby/sort/group_min_by.cu
+6 −0 cpp/src/groupby/sort/group_reductions.hpp
+1 −0 cpp/tests/CMakeLists.txt
+77 −0 cpp/tests/groupby/min_by_tests.cpp
+10 −3 java/pom.xml
+12 −1 java/src/main/java/ai/rapids/cudf/Aggregation.java
+2 −2 java/src/main/java/ai/rapids/cudf/BitVectorHelper.java
+8 −0 java/src/main/java/ai/rapids/cudf/ColumnVector.java
+62 −2 java/src/main/java/ai/rapids/cudf/ColumnView.java
+7 −0 java/src/main/java/ai/rapids/cudf/GroupByAggregation.java
+8 −0 java/src/main/java/ai/rapids/cudf/HostColumnVector.java
+17 −1 java/src/main/java/ai/rapids/cudf/HostColumnVectorCore.java
+1 −1 java/src/main/java/ai/rapids/cudf/HostMemoryBuffer.java
+1 −1 java/src/main/java/ai/rapids/cudf/NativeDepsLoader.java
+11 −0 java/src/main/java/ai/rapids/cudf/Table.java
+24 −0 java/src/main/java/ai/rapids/cudf/schema/SchemaVisitor.java
+17 −0 java/src/main/java/ai/rapids/cudf/schema/SchemaWithColumnsVisitor.java
+77 −0 java/src/main/java/ai/rapids/cudf/schema/Visitors.java
+978 −0 java/src/main/java/ai/rapids/cudf/serde/KudoSerializer.java
+64 −0 java/src/main/java/ai/rapids/cudf/serde/TableSerializer.java
+41 −0 java/src/main/java/ai/rapids/cudf/utils/Arms.java
+1 −1 java/src/main/native/CMakeLists.txt
+2 −0 java/src/main/native/src/AggregationJni.cpp
+29 −0 java/src/main/native/src/ColumnVectorJni.cpp
+2 −0 java/src/test/java/ai/rapids/cudf/LargeTableTest.java
+92 −150 java/src/test/java/ai/rapids/cudf/TableTest.java
+96 −0 java/src/test/java/ai/rapids/cudf/TableTestUtils.java
+178 −0 java/src/test/java/ai/rapids/cudf/serde/KudoSerializerTest.java
+1 −1 python/cudf/CMakeLists.txt

0 comments on commit a01a77c

Please sign in to comment.